Marketing Ops Consultant - Contract — The Walt Disney Studios, Singapore, Singapore
As part of the Marketing Operations team, the Marketing Ops Consultant drives the execution and campaign delivery of lifecycle communications to enable the initiatives and objectives of marketers. This role administers user lifecycle messaging tests to drive experimentation and learnings from strategies defined by marketers. It is a hybrid of skills including hands-on coding, test instrumentation, marketer strategy thought-partner, and user advocacy, leveraging expert internal resources when appropriate. A successful Analyst maximizes message utilization while balancing the needs of users and internal stakeholders using a collaborative approach.

For over 95 years, The Walt Disney Studios has been the foundation on which The Walt Disney Company was built. Today it brings quality movies, episodic storytelling, music, and stage plays to consumers throughout the world. The Walt Disney Studios encompasses a collection of respected film studios, including Disney, Walt Disney Animation Studios, Pixar Animation Studios, Marvel Studios, Lucasfilm, 20th Century Studios, and Searchlight Pictures. It is also home to Disney Theatrical Productions, producer of world-class stage shows.
The Walt Disney Company, together with its subsidiaries and affiliates, is a leading diversified international family entertainment and media enterprise that includes three core business segments: Disney Entertainment, ESPN, and Disney Experiences. From humble beginnings as a cartoon studio in the 1920s to its preeminent name in the entertainment industry today, Disney proudly continues its legacy of creating world-class stories and experiences for every member of the family. Disney’s stories, characters and experiences reach consumers and guests from every corner of the globe. With operations in more than 40 countries, our employees and cast members work together to create entertainment experiences that are both universally and locally cherished.
